Shito Fried Yam with Eggs

A popular Ghanaian street food, this dish features crispy fried yam cubes coated in spicy shito sauce, served with scrambled or fried eggs. It's a flavorful and satisfying meal or snack.

🧂 Ingredients

  • 500 g Yam(peeled and cut into 1-inch cubes)
  • 3 cups Vegetable oil(for frying)
  • 4 tbsp Shito (Ghanaian Black Pepper Sauce)(adjust to spice preference)
  • 3 large Eggs
  • 1/2 medium Onion(finely chopped)
  • 1 medium Tomatoes(chopped (optional))
  • to taste Salt
  • 1/4 tsp Black pepper(freshly ground)

💡 Pro Tips

  • Ensure shito is of good quality for the best flavor.
  • Adjust the amount of shito based on your spice tolerance.
  • Leftover shito-fried yam can be reheated in an oven or air fryer for crispiness.

Twist Ideas

Inspiration for your own version of this recipe

  • Add boiled or fried plantains to the dish.
  • Incorporate sautéed bell peppers and other vegetables with the shito sauce.
  • Serve with a side of fresh avocado slices.
